Output 6da60524e65aad6b74800f03ac23f0d5be9f4947f5a2c978368ec8c97a2586c8:2

value
21568166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1760977b1c65a180708ebc6e29dc011a375a530 OP_EQUAL
address
MRY63okJXayHsUAQSqd36fENikJVUWFMAj
transaction
6da60524e65aad6b74800f03ac23f0d5be9f4947f5a2c978368ec8c97a2586c8
spent
true